- Course objectives supported by learning outcomes
- The aim of the course is to obtain basic information and knowledge about the provision of services and management of processes and activities in administration and operation of buildings. Mastering the system of pre-design, project and operational evaluation of buildings will enable students to design buildings and manage operations in buildings in order to reduce the total cost of life of the building and increase the quality of their use.
- Learning outcomes
- After completing the course, the student is able to master the system of pre-project, project and operational evaluation of buildings.
- Syllabus
- 1. Facility management, concepts, content and application, legislation ČSN EN 15221
- 2. Integration of activities, security and development of services, increasing efficiency
- 3. Space and infrastructure, space services, workplaces, technical infrastructure, maintenance
- 4. People and organizations, health, safety and protection, focus on users of objects
- 5. Computer and communication technology - ICT, logistics
- 6. Quality of services, strategic level, tactical level and operational level
- 7. Service level agreement (SLA)
- 8. Key performance indicators - KPIs (Key performance indicators)
- 9. Risks, monitoring and control of service delivery processes
- 10. Systems of evaluation and certification of building sustainability, building quality certificate
- 11. Evaluation criteria, environmental, social, economics and management
- 12. Basic principles of multicriteria evaluation, linear balance model GEMIS
- 13. Environmental criteria, LCA - life cycle assessment of buildings
